Six Nations Rugby 2024 Date and Start Time
The Six Nations Rugby 2024 kicks off on Feb 2, 2024, at 8 pm (UK time) with a clash between hosts France and champions Ireland at the Stade de France. The last encounter on this field was during the World Cup quarter-finals in October, resulting in their tournament exit. England starts their campaign against Italy at 2:15 pm (UK time) on Feb 3, 2024. Borthwick’s team aims to better their previous Six Nations performance, having finished fourth with 10 points, trailing Ireland by 17 points.
Where are the Six Nations Rugby matches held?
In contrast to some sports tournaments where a single country hosts the entire competition, the Six Nations Rugby adopts a unique approach. Each of the six participating nations designates a specific stadium for certain games:
- Italy: Stadio Olimpico in Rome
- England: Twickenham in London
- Wales: Principality Stadium in Cardiff (formerly known as the Millennium Stadium)
- Scotland: Murrayfield Stadium in Edinburgh
- Ireland: Aviva Stadium in Dublin
France, however, deviates from this norm. With the impending Olympics, it utilizes three stadiums, each hosting a single game:
- Marseille’s Stade Vélodrome for Round 1’s France vs Ireland
- Lille’s Stade Pierre-Mauroy for Round 3’s France vs Italy
- Lyon’s Parc Olympique Lyonnais for Round 5’s France vs England.
Six Nations Schedule
Date | Fixture | Venue |
---|---|---|
Friday, February 2 | France v Ireland | Stade Velodrome, Marseille |
Saturday, February 3 | Italy v England | Stadio Olimpico, Rome |
Saturday, February 3 | Wales v Scotland | Millennium Stadium, Cardiff |
Saturday, February 10 | Scotland v France | Murrayfield Stadium, Edinburgh |
Saturday, February 10 | England v Wales | Twickenham Stadium, London |
Sunday, February 11 | Ireland v Italy | Aviva Stadium, Dublin |
Saturday, February 24 | Ireland v Wales | Aviva Stadium, Dublin |
Saturday, February 24 | Scotland v England | Murrayfield Stadium, Edinburgh |
Sunday, February 25 | France v Italy | Stade Pierre-Mauroy, Villeneuve-d’Ascq |
Saturday, March 9 | Italy v Scotland | Stadio Olimpico, Rome |
Saturday, March 9 | England v Ireland | Twickenham Stadium, London |
Sunday, March 10 | Wales v France | Millennium Stadium, Cardiff |
Saturday, March 16 | Wales v Italy | Millennium Stadium, Cardiff |
Saturday, March 16 | Ireland v Scotland | Aviva Stadium, Dublin |
Saturday, March 16 | France v England | Parc Olympique Lyonnais, Lyon |
Six Nations Rugby 2024 Prediction
The Six Nations Rugby 2024 is poised for intense competition. Ireland, the reigning 2023 champions and Grand Slam winners, remains a formidable force. Since the tournament’s evolution in 2000, France and Wales, each with six victories, are strong contenders. Ireland boasts five wins, while England has secured victory seven times. In the past five years, each of these four teams has claimed the title at least once. Conversely, Scotland and Italy face greater challenges, with neither having won since 2000. Italy, in particular, contends as an underdog, consistently finishing in the Wooden Spoon position for the past eight championships.
Six Nations Rugby Past Winners
Year | Champion | Runner-Up |
---|---|---|
2023 | Ireland | France |
2022 | France | Ireland |
2021 | Wales | England |
2020 | England | France |
2019 | Wales | Scotland |
2018 | Ireland | England |
2017 | England | Ireland |
2016 | England | Wales |
2015 | Ireland | England |
